Steward Partners Investment Advisory LLC decreased its holdings in shares of CVS Health Co. (NYSE:CVS – Free Report) by 31.6%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 62,105 shares of the pharmacy operator’s stock after selling 28,720 shares during the quarter. Steward Partners Investment Advisory LLC’s holdings in CVS Health were worth $2,788,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

CVS Health Profile
CVS Health Corporation provides health solutions in the United States. It operates through Health Care Benefits, Health Services, and Pharmacy & Consumer Wellness segments. The Health Care Benefits segment offers traditional, voluntary, and consumer-directed health insurance products and related services.
